Product description

Immerse yourself in the vibrant and dynamic world of brass and percussion with Morton Gould's "Brass & Percussion," a captivating album released in 2005 under the Living Stereo label. This collection, spanning a rich 78 minutes, showcases Gould's mastery in the exotica genre, offering a thrilling journey through a variety of compositions, including his own original works and arrangements.

The album features 27 tracks, each meticulously remastered in 2004, delivering a crisp and immersive audio experience. Highlights include Gould's all-percussion piece "Parade (for percussion)," a sonic treat that exemplifies his innovative approach to music. Other notable tracks include the patriotic "The Stars and Stripes Forever," the lively "On Parade," and the stirring "Battle Hymn (Based on Steffe: Battle Hymn of the Republic)."

Morton Gould, a celebrated composer, conductor, and pianist, brings his unique vision to this album, blending traditional themes with modern arrangements. His work has been recognized with numerous awards, including the Grammy Lifetime Achievement Award in 2005. "Brass & Percussion" is a testament to Gould's versatility and creativity, offering a diverse range of musical styles and moods.

About Morton Gould

Morton Gould, a celebrated American composer, conductor, and pianist, left an indelible mark on 20th-century music with his unique blend of popular idioms and traditional compositional forms. Born in Richmond Hill, New York, in 1913, Gould was a child prodigy known for his remarkable ability to improvise and compose. His prolific career spanned decades, producing works that mirrored the evolving moods and outlook of America. Gould's versatility and courageous approach to creating intelligent, approachable music endeared him to both serious music enthusiasts and casual listeners alike.
